A-Reece has dropped a new joint titled ‘Achilles’. In the track, Reece confirms that his long delayed ‘Paradise 2’ project, which was meant to drop in July, will be released after his tour.
“I’m in your chambers, burning the scrolls/ Destroying everything you own, I’m like Achilles in Troy/ ‘P2’ coming soon, its time to silence the noise,” he raps. “Wanted to drop it in July to fuck you up even more/ But I know Jody got you first, I got go on this tour”
The cover art curated by Its1997again draws inspiration from Italian polymath of High Renaissance, painter Leonardo da Vinci who Reece references in his first verse.
The boastful track sees A-Reece showcase his signature sound over a free-base flow beat. His lyrical prowess is evident through his polished penmanship.
In the song, A-Reece also addresses people who are against his style of rapping and affirms haters of his major influence on this generation despite how they feel.
“They say he’s got an accent when he raps, it sounds like he’s American /He should be rapping in his own language, he ain’t African American, he’s African.”
“Man, what’s with the long faces you should be happy I made it/ Look at the influence I have on this generation.”
